AUSTRALIAN NEWS.

[BEUTE KS TELROEIM9. I Eeceived May 13, 1 a.m. M elbocbne, May 12. Sailed this afternoon — Manippuri for the Bluff. Adelaide, May 12. Arrived — Orient with English mails to April 9. Sydney, May 12. Messrs Howard Smith's steamer Gambia will leave for Cambridge Gulf on the 25th inst., and not the 18th as previously intimated. Eeceived May 13, noon. This Day. Sir Henry Parkes'- motion of want o! confidence in the * Treasurer's budget proposals came on for discussion in tin Legislative Assembly last niuht and was ultimately rejected by 66 votes to 22, although most' of the speeches -during the evening indicated disapproval of the main portions of the budget.

Melbourne, May 12. ' Parties are being organised to proceed to the Kiunberley goldfields. They will proceed as fur as Cambridge Gulf in the steamer Gambia which leaves Sydney on the 18th inst. A letter addressed by the Hon. Mr Stout to the Presbyterian A*seni»ly, h;u been published in the Victorian papers. Mr Gillies, in referring to it, stales ho i> conn* lent the Presby-tery will neyer con« sent to the oessiou of -Sew tlebcrides tc France.
